Advisory Committee; Science Advisory Board to the National Center for Toxicological Research; Termination; Removal From List of Standing Committees

Document type
Rule
Agency
Health and Human Services Department
Published
May 30, 2024
Effective
May 30, 2024
Document number
2024-11811
ABSTRACT

The Food and Drug Administration (FDA or Agency) is announcing the termination of the Science Advisory Board to the National Center for Toxicological Research (NCTR). This document announces the reasons for termination and removes the Science Advisory Board to the NCTR from the Agency's list of standing advisory committees.
